Edinus, Dante and Eddie Blue in the prize giving ceremony

Three of our horses were on the startlist of the CSI2* Opglabbeek Grand Prix in Sentower Park. Only nine of the in total 73 horses were able to stay clear in this class at 1.45m. Two Sterrehof horses just missed the jump-off. Eight year old Sterrehof’s Eddie Blue (s. Mr. Blue) had one rail down with his rider Roy Weel. Their fast round made them finish at the final spot of the prize giving ceremony. Sterrehof’s Dante was able to clear all the fences but not within the time allowed. Together with Julia Houtzager-Kayser the daughter of Canturano finished 14th.

But we still had one ace in the final round. Edinus (picture) impressed again with Marc Houtzager and the eight year old son of Padinus was on pole position for a good result. Regretfully he finished on 8 penalty points in the jump-off but together with this result we had three out of three horses in the top part of the end result.
